Is it possible to buy stocks from outside countries (e.g. NYSE), and how?
I get this question multiple times in my inbox so let me put all the details in a single post.Can I trade/invest in foreign account as an international player ?The short answer is YES.But there are number of paper works to be done before you can start trading/ investing in a foreign account.Let us say you want to invest/trade in American stock market as a foreigner.What do you need to get started ?A completed account application form. You can get this from the brokers website.As an individual you need to fill out a W-8BEN form for tax purposes. In case you want to trade as an entity then you need to fill W-8BEN-E form.You need to have a passport, in case you don’t have passport any government photo-ID, along with a letter stating that you do not have a passport.A verification of your address, country of residence needs to be done by providing utility bill. Preferably brokers ask for a bank statement. The documents must be in English characters or certified English translation.Which Countries qualify ?Most countries can participate on US markets except a handful like Iran, Nigeria etc. You can know this easily by going to a international brokers website and check in the drop down menu if your country is listed or not.You can always pick up the phone and call these brokers if you have additional questions. They will walk you through additional paperwork that you may need to be complaint depending on your personal situation. Try to call multiple brokers as some brokers are easy on their terms if you satisfy basic requirements. Once you have setup your foreign account then you are good to go.Cheers.

How can I get a Canadian visa in Nigeria?
According to the Canada visa application centre (CVAC) in Nigeria. VFS Global is the exclusive service provider for the Government of Canada, authorised to provide administrative support services to visa applicants in Nigeria:Canada Visa Information - Nigeria - Home PageSUBMIT YOUR APPLICATION IN-PERSONStep 1 :Read complete information on the visa/permit requirements on the CIC website and download the appropriate application forms and checklist relevant to the purpose of your visit. Please refer to the Prepare Your Application page to obtain details on visas/permits.As of 23 October 2013, Nigerian citizens between the ages of 14 and 79 must give their biometrics (fingerprints and photograph) when applying for a visitor visa, study permit or work permit. This new requirement affects citizens of 29 countries and 1 territory. Find out if you need to give your biometrics.Step 2 :Fill out the application form and other relevant documents electronically and print.Forms (including the barcoded sheets) are to be printed on a white, bond quality, non-glossy paper, using a laser printer.If you are unable to provide all the supporting documents as mentioned in the official CIC document checklist, you are required to fill out and sign thewaiver form and attach it with your application form.Failure to provide a completed and signed waiver form may result in additional delays or refusal of your application for a visa, permit or travel document.Step 3 :Read the attached privacy policy, fill out the VFS consent form and attach it with your application form.IMPORTANT: If a completed and signed VFS consent form is not included with the application, we will NOT be able to assist you, and your application will be returned to you.Step 4 :Pay visa fees and biometric fee, if required, as per instructions in the Canadian Visa Office website.Please note that when submitting application via the CVAC, in person or by mail, visa fees must be paid in addition to CVAC (VFS Global) service charge.Step 5 :Visit your local Canada Visa Application Centre (CVAC), make sure you bring your passport, photographs, completed forms and all supporting documents and photocopies as per checklist and CIC fee and payment instructions. Applicable service charges will be levied. Please ensure you bring an accepted method of payment.Important Note: If you need to give your biometrics, the CVAC will collect your biometrics at the same time you submit your application. DO NOT submit your application by mail to this CVAC.Step 6 :Once you are at CVAC, pay the service charges, hand your complete application and obtain a receipt. This receipt contains a unique tracking number which you will need to track the progress of your application online.Important Note: If you need to provide biometrics, your $85 CAD biometric fee covers the CVAC service charge for application handling.

How do I fill the JEE (Main) application form?
This is a step by step guide to help you fill your JEE (Main) application form online brought to you by Toppr. We intend to help you save time and avoid mistakes so that you can sail through this whole process rather smoothly. In case you have any doubts, please talk to our counselors by first registering at Toppr. JEE Main Application Form is completely online and there is no offline component or downloadable application form. Here are some steps you need to follow:Step 1: Fill the Application FormEnter all the details while filling the Online Application Form and choose a strong password and security question with a relevant answer.After entering the data, an application number will be generated and it will be used to complete the remaining steps. Make sure your note down this number.Once you register, you can use this number and password for further logins. Do not share the login credentials with anyone but make sure you remember them.Step 2: Upload Scanned ImagesThe scanned images of photographs, thumb impression and signature should be in JPG/JPEG format only.While uploading the photograph, signature and thumb impression, please see its preview to check if they have been uploaded correctly.You will be able to modify/correct the particulars before the payment of fees.Step 3: Make The PaymentPayment of the Application Fees for JEE (Main) is through Debit card or Credit Card or E Challan.E-challan has to be downloaded while applying and the payment has to be made in cash at Canara Bank or Syndicate Bank or ICICI bank.After successful payment, you will be able to print the acknowledgment page. In case acknowledgment page is not generated after payment, then the transaction is cancelled and amount will be refunded.Step 4: Selection of Date/SlotIf you have opted for Computer Based Examination of Paper – 1, you should select the date/slot after payment of Examination Fee.If you do not select the date/slot, you will be allotted the date/slot on random basis depending upon availability.In case you feel you are ready to get started with filling the application form, pleaseclick here. Lagos, Nigeria: How much will be charged if playing tennis in Lawn Tennis Club for one time? How about the membership? What kind of service is included for the membership?
The sign up fee for the lagos lawn tennis club used to be about NGN350k, it has since gone up to about NGN500k. Following that, the annual membership fee is NGN50k. To become a member, you must be guaranteed by an existing member and fill out an application form.To play as a guest, a member has to sign you in and pay a small token for you to play as their guest NGN400 approximately. The club has Nine tennis courts, a gym, billiards, squash, table tennis, darts, etc; sports shops, a bar, and a nice outdoor environment for socializing with other members and their guests.I've been a member for a few years now, and i typically play two to three times a week there. I've quite enjoyed the experience.Hope this is helpful.

Do I need a visa to go to Nigeria from the USA?
A valid passport, a visa, and proof of polio and yellow fever vaccinations. ... You cannot legally depart Nigeria unless you can prove, by presenting your entry visa, that you entered Nigeria legally. U.S. — Nigerian dual-national citizens are now required to have a valid Nigerian passport in order to depart the country.
